    <physdesc id="aspace_8e43ae398ff54f567b55126943f73022">The magazines are in decent condition though in most cases they have been bound together into volumes. Some pages are brittle and need to be handled with care. They are being stored in two bookshelves in the 'Rare Books' section in the college library and are available for reference by anyone.</physdesc>

    <head>Biographical / Historical</head>
<p>St Agnes College, Mangalore, was established in 1921 by a congregation of sisters called the Apostolic Carmel. It was founded by Mother Mary Aloysia A.C., who was a recipient of the Kaiser-i-Hind Gold Medal of the First Class in 1929, a national award by the then British Government of India, for her contribution in the field of Women's Education. St Agnes was reportedly the first women's college on the west coast of India and the second under private management, in the whole country. It has offered undergraduate education in maths since 1921, and other science degrees since the 1960s. Later, it began admitting boys as well.</p>  </bioghist>

    <head>Scope and Contents</head>
<p>According to official sources, from 1930 to 1953 the college had hand-written magazines, however in 1954, the first printed version was brought out. It is the early issues of this printed magazine that have been archived in this collection. This collection comprises issues of  'St Agnes College Magazine' published at the university from 1954 to 1976. The magazines document prominent events of the year, activities of various departments, as well as articles by the students of the college on topics including science and technology. There are 18 issues of St Agnes College Magazine from this period.</p>  </scopecontent>
